Dorothy M. Bailey
Dorothy M. Bailey of Winona Lake, passed away at 12:20 p.m. Monday, Jan. 18, 2016 at her residence at the age of 89.
She was a 1943 graduate of Harper High School in Chicago and in 1968 she graduated from Northern Illinois University. Dorothy was an elementary school teacher for 20 years in DeKalb, Ill.
She was a member of The Federated Church in Sycamore, Ill., and attended Warsaw Evangelical Presbyterian Church in Warsaw. Dorothy was also a member of Delta Kappa Gamma and DCRTA.
She was born on June 28, 1926, in Chicago, Ill., to Joseph Smrt and Emily (Kretschmer) Smrt. In April 20, 1944, in Joplin, Mo., she was married to Lt. Herb Bailey, who passed away in January 1966.
